United States Seventh Circuit
Hernandez-Alvarez v. Gonzales, 04-1245
Petition for review of a removal order is denied where the immigration judge properly concluded that, for purposes of removal, petitioner's conviction for indecent solicitation of a child qualifies as an aggravated felony.
